PT Lucas Oil Stadium OAKLAND RAIDERS (0-0) vs. INDIANAPOLIS COLTS (0-0) GAME PREVIEW The Oakland Raiders open the 2013 season on the road as they travel to Indianapolis to take on the Colts on Sunday, September 8. This will mark the third time in the last four seasons that the Silver and Black have opened away from home. Oakland enters the campaign coming off a preseason in which they finished 1-3, beating Dallas before falling to New Orleans, Chicago and Seattle. Indianapolis finished up their preseason slate at 2-2, beating Cleveland and the New York Giants and losing to Buffalo and Cincinnati. This Sunday will mark the first time in franchise history that the Raiders have played the Colts in the season opener. The Raiders have reshaped their roster since the end of 2012, replacing nine starters on defense and some on offense. The Raiders brought in proven veterans LB Kevin Burnett, DE Jason Hunter, CB Mike Jenkins, LB Kaluka Maiava, CB Tracy Porter, LB Nick Roach, DT Pat Sims and DT Vance Walker to bolster the defensive squad. The club also re-signed former Raider S Charles Woodson, who played in Oakland for eight seasons from Indianapolis is coming off a playoff season in 2012, reaching the postseason as a Wild Card after posting at 11-5 record. The Colts return rookie sensation QB Andrew Luck and All-Pro WR Reggie Wayne to an offense that ranked 10th in the NFL in total offense last season. Indianapolis has also added veterans RB Ahmad Bradshaw, T Gosder Cherilus and former Raiders WR Darrius Heyward-Bey to the offense. COLTS Raiders Head Coach Dennis Allen THE HEAD COACHES Colts Head Coach Chuck Pagano When Dennis Allen became the 18th head coach in Raiders history on Jan. 30, 2012, he promised to field a tough, smart, disciplined and committed football team, noting that organizations win games in the National Football League by more than talent alone. Allen, 40, is the NFL s youngest head coach, more than six months younger than the league s previously youngest coach, Pittsburgh s Mike Tomlin. In 2012, his first year as a head coach at any level, Allen guided an Oakland team in transition, posting a 4-12 mark. The 2012 Raiders were defined by offensive, defensive and special teams units that improved throughout the season, laying a foundation for future success. With 17 years of combined coaching experience at the college and professional levels, Allen enters his 12th NFL season. On six occasions during his 10 years as an NFL assistant, his team earned a playoff berth: 2002, 2004, 2006, 2009, 2010 and And four of those trips came after division championships: The NFC South with Atlanta in 2004 and New Orleans in both 2006 and 2009, and the AFC West with Denver in His résumé also includes football s ultimate prize, a Super Bowl XLIV ring he earned by helping the Saints beat season MVP Peyton Manning, who threw for more than 4,500 yards with 33 touchdowns, and the Indianapolis Colts to conclude the 2009 campaign. The NFL s second-youngest defensive coordinator when the Broncos hired him in 2011, he coordinated a defense that helped Denver parlay an AFC West crown into a Wild Card win and a date in the Divisional round. During his only year in Denver, despite starting three rookies most of the season, the Broncos improved 12 spots over 2010 in overall defensive ranking (from 32nd to 20th) and bettered their points allowed by eight spots (from 32nd to 24th). Prior to joining the Broncos, Allen was an assistant coach for five seasons with New Orleans, first as assistant defensive line coach ( ), then as defensive backs coach ( ). Under Allen s direction in 2010, the Saints secondary allowed an NFL-low 13 touchdown passes while ranking fourth in the NFL in net passing yards per game (193.9). In 2009, Allen tutored a secondary that played a key role in helping the Saints to their first Super Bowl victory. His unit accounted for an NFL-high six interception returns for touchdowns and totaled 22 picks en route to their championship. In 2008, his first year as secondary coach, Allen helped the Saints overcome season-ending injuries to both starting cornerbacks and contributed to a defense that held five opponents under 200 yards passing. Allen assisted in tutoring the Saints defensive line from , helping defensive end Will Smith become a Pro Bowler in 2006 after posting 10½ sacks and forcing three fumbles. He originally entered the NFL coaching ranks with Atlanta in 2002, spending four seasons with the Falcons as a defensive assistant. During his stint in Atlanta, the Falcons qualified for the playoffs twice as a wild card in 2002 and as NFC South champs in 2004 and played in the NFC Championship in Allen kicked off his football coaching career in 1996 as a graduate assistant at his alma mater, Texas A&M, where he was a four-year letterman as a safety. Offensive Coordinator Bruce Arians was hired as the team s interim and head coach and led the tam to a 9-3 record and secured a playoff berth that Pagano was able to coach in. The 2013 season will mark Pagano s 29th year of coaching and 12th season in the NFL. Prior to joining the Colts, he spent four seasons with the Baltimore Ravens and the last (2011) as the team s defensive coordinator. In 2011, Pagano s defensive unit finished third in the NFL in total defense (288.9 ypg.), second against the run (92.6 ypg.) and fourth against the pass (196.3 ypg.) on their way to an appearance in the AFC Championship Game. The Ravens also led the league in forced fumbles (21) and had the third-most sacks in the NFL (48.0), including a franchise record-tying 9.0 in Week 12 against San Francisco. In Pagano s first season with the Ravens (2008), the team led the NFL with 26 interceptions, including Reed s NFL-high nine picks. Reed, the league s only unanimous (50 votes) All-Pro in 2008, was also coached by Pagano at the University of Miami. Pagano s secondary also ranked second against the pass (179.7 ypg.) as the defense ranked No. 2 overall in the league, a drastic improvement from a No. 20 finish in In his four seasons in Baltimore, Pagano s defenses allowed the second-fewest points per game (16.3) and the second-fewest net yards (292.3) in the NFL. The Ravens also ranked third in the NFL in scoring defense during that span. Pagano spent two seasons ( ) as the defensive backs coach for the Oakland Raiders. In 2006, the Raiders led the NFL in pass defense, allowing just yards per game, and ranked third in total defense, surrendering only yards per contest. Cornerback Nnamdi Asomugha ranked third in the NFL with eight interceptions in From , Pagano coached the Cleveland secondary under then-head coach Butch Davis. In 2003, the defensive backs helped the Browns tie the franchise record for the fewest passing touchdowns allowed in a season with 13. Under Pagano s guidance in 2001, the Browns secondary accounted for 28 of the team s NFL-leading and team-record 33 interceptions. That season, rookie cornerback Anthony Henry led the NFL with 10 picks. Pagano started his coaching career as a graduate assistant at Southern California ( ) before taking the same role at the University of Miami (1986). In 1987, he started a two-year stint at Boise State where he coached outside linebackers. 5 COMMITMENT TO EXCELLENCE The Raiders who began play in the American Football League in 1960 enter their 53rd year of professional football competition, including the last 43 as a member of the National Football League. In five memorable decades the 1960s, 70s, 80s, 90s and the 2000s the Raiders have been dominant in professional football since Al Davis first pledged in 1963 to build the finest organization in pro sports. During these Decades of Dominance, the Raiders have won an AFL Championship, four American Football Conference Championships, three World Championships of Professional Football, participated in five Super Bowls, played in 14 Championship Games, won or tied for 17 Division Championships, had 21 playoff seasons, finished 34 seasons at.500 or better and played in 40 postseason games. Pro Football s Dynamic Organization placed first in the AFC West in 2000, 2001 and 2002 despite playing among the toughest schedules in the NFL in each of those seasons. With their appearance in Super Bowl XXXVII, the Raiders became the first NFL team to have had a season end in the Super Bowl in four different decades. The Raiders are the only team to have been in Super Bowls in the 60s, the 70s, the 80s and the 2000s and have won the most games of any original AFL franchise. The Silver and Black are the only AFC team and one of just two NFL teams (Minnesota) to have a season that advanced to the conference championship game in the 60s, the 70s, the 80s, the 90s and the 2000s. The Raiders are one of only two original AFL teams to have captured three World Championships of Professional Football with Super Bowl victories. The Raiders are one of only five AFC teams to have won more than one Super Bowl since In their five Super Bowl appearances, the Raiders have been led by four different head coaches and started four different quarterbacks. The Raiders are the last AFC Western Division team to go to the Super Bowl. Since 1963, when Al Davis first took over the failing Oakland franchise that had struggled to win only nine of 42 league games in the initial three seasons of the new AFL and pledged to build the finest organization in sports, the Raiders have totally dominated professional football in terms of consistent victory. During those memorable 50 years in Oakland and Los Angeles, the Raiders have won 421 league games, tied 11 and lost only 330. Commitment to Excellence has never been an idle phrase to those who have proudly represented the Raider organization during the 60s, 70s, 80s, 90s and now the new millennium as shown by their domination of pro football. Nineteen of the great players who proudly wore the Silver and Black, as well as Owner-Leader Al Davis and legendary Head Coach John Madden, have been enshrined in the Professional Football Hall of Fame. The Raiders have also produced five Pro Coaches of the Year. In addition, 62 Pro Bowl players have made 180 Pro Bowl appearances representing the Silver and Black. 8 INDIVIDUAL NOTES WOODSON RETURNS HOME One of the most beloved players to ever put on the Silver and Black signed with the Raiders on May 22, 2013, returning him home to the team that drafted him with their first-round selection in the 1998 NFL Draft. After seven years with the Green Bay Packers, Woodson brings his Hall of Fame credentials back to the Raiders, solidifying a revamped secondary. Woodson grew to fame at the University of Michigan, where he helped the Wolverines capture the 1997 Associated Press National Championship. His individual performance during the 1997 season earned him the Heisman Trophy, becoming the first predominantly defensive player ever to win the illustrious award. He was also honored with the Walter Camp Player of the Year, Jim Thorpe Award, Bronko Nagurski Award and Sporting News Player of the Year. The fourth-overall selection by Al Davis in the 1998 NFL Draft made an immediate impact in the league, earning the Defensive Rookie of the Year and being selected to the Pro Bowl in each of his first four seasons ( ). During his first stinit with the Raiders, Woodson also earned first-team All-Pro accolades on three occasions (Associated Press in 1999, Sports Illustrated in 2000 and Sporting News and College & Pro Football Newsweekly in 2001). After signing with the Packers prior to the 2006 season, Woodson continued to collect the hardware and add to his legacy. From with Green Bay, he was selected to four Pro Bowls ( ), two more first-team All-Pro selections (2009 and 2011) and the 2009 NFL Defensive Player of the Year. In addition to earning the highest honor a defensive player can achieve in a single season, Woodson followed up the 2009 campaign by helping the Packers win the Super Bowl in All in all, the resume Woodson brings back to Oakland is impressive: The 1997 Heisman Trophy Award and National Championship in college, eight Pro Bowl selections, three first-team All-Pro selections, the NFL s 2009 Defensive Player of the Year award, four conference championship game appearances, two Super Bowl appearances and one Super Bowl championship. Charles Woodson has returned to the Silver and Black to write the next chapter. Tyvon Branch, Charles Woodson, CLUTCH PORTER With Peyton Manning and the Indianapolis Colts trailing by a touchdown and driving late in Super Bowl XLIV, CB Tracy Porter, then a member of the New Orleans Saints, made one of the clutch plays in NFL history. Porter stepped in front of Manning pass intended for Reggie Wayne, then raced 74 yards for the championship-sealing score. Porter, who has three interception touchdowns with less than 3:30 remaining in the game and his team leading by one score or less in his career, is in his first season with Oakland. HOUSTON EARNS HONORS DE Lamarr Houston earned the AFC Defensive Player of the Week award for his performance against Jacksonville on Oct. 21, Houston totaled seven tackles (six solo), one sack and a critical forced fumble in the Raiders overtime win. In overtime, Houston forced a fumble that was recovered by teammate CB Joselio Hanson, setting up K Sebastian Janikowski s game-winning field goal.
